Here’s a simple, effective guide on how to apply your sunscreen properly so your skin gets full protection 🌞👇 ⸻ 🌿 Step-by-Step: How to Apply Sunscreen 1️⃣ Cleanse your skin: Start with clean, dry skin. Use your usual cleanser to remove oil, dirt, or leftover skincare products. 2️⃣ Moisturize (if needed): If you have dry or combination skin, apply your moisturizer first. Let it absorb for a minute or two before applying sunscreen. 3️⃣ Apply sunscreen as the last step of your morning routine: Sunscreen should always be the final step before makeup — after toner, serum, and moisturizer. 4️⃣ Use the right amount: You need about two fingers’ length of sunscreen for your face and neck. 👉 If you’re applying on your body too, use about a shot glass full (around 30ml) to cover your whole body. 5️⃣ Apply evenly: Dot the sunscreen across your face — forehead, cheeks, nose, chin — then blend gently using your fingertips. Don’t forget your ears, neck, and hairline. 6️⃣ Wait before makeup: Allow it to absorb for 10–15 minutes before applying makeup or stepping into the sun. 7️⃣ Reapply every 2–3 hours: If you’re outdoors, sweating, or swimming, reapply more often. Even waterproof formulas need a touch-up! ⸻ ☀️ Bonus Tips • Use sunscreen every day, even on cloudy or rainy days — UV rays still reach your skin. • Don’t forget your hands, chest, and back of your neck — they age fast from sun exposure. • Store your sunscreen in a cool, dry place to keep it effective.

Why you shouldn’t mix sunscreen with foundation or creams! When you mix sunscreen with foundation or moisturizer, you’re actually diluting the SPF and breaking down the way UV filters are designed to spread evenly on skin. This means your protection drops much lower than what’s written on the label. Sunscreens are carefully formulated to form a uniform film on the skin — mixing disrupts this, leaving gaps and uneven coverage. Always apply sunscreen as a separate layer, let it set, and then go in with your makeup.
